Lyrics & Translation
Learning Portuguese is more engaging with music, and "Onde Vais" by Bárbara Bandeira and Carminho is a perfect song to start with. This beautiful and emotional ballad offers a chance to learn vocabulary related to love and loss. The song is special because it brings together two distinct styles: pop and fado, creating a unique sound that represents a modern and classic Portugal.

Key Grammar Structures
-
Que se eu fico daqui tu não sais
➔ Subjunctive mood in 'que' clauses expressing doubt or condition
➔ 'Que' introduces a subordinate clause expressing a hypothetical or uncertain situation, requiring the subjunctive mood.
-
E já nem isso eu posso mudar
➔ Use of 'posso' (can / am able to) in present tense to express ability or possibility
➔ 'Posso' is the first person singular form in the present tense of the verb 'poder', meaning 'can' or 'to be able to'.
-
Espero que seja o tempo a curar
➔ Use of the subjunctive 'seja' after 'que' to express wishes or doubts
➔ 'Seja' is the present subjunctive form of the verb 'ser' used after 'que' to express wishes, hopes, or doubts.
-
Nada nos une
➔ Use of 'une' from 'unir' in the present indicative to express 'to unite' or 'to bring together'
➔ 'Une' is the third person singular form of 'unir' in the present indicative, meaning 'to unite' or 'to bring together'.
-
E tudo muda
➔ Use of 'muda' from 'mudar' in the present tense to express 'to change' or 'to vary'
➔ 'Muda' is the third person singular form of 'mudar' in the present indicative, meaning 'to change' or 'to vary'.
-
E já nem isso eu posso mudar
➔ Combination of present tense 'posso' (can) with infinitive 'mudar' to express ability; and negation 'nem' to mean 'even not' or 'nor'
➔ 'Posso' (can) is used with the infinitive 'mudar' to show the ability to change, while 'nem' adds negation, meaning 'even not' or 'nor'.
